Name | N-Methyl-o-methylaniline |
Synonyms | NSC 9395 N,o-Dimethylaniline 2,N-Dimethylaniline N,2-Dimethylaniline N-Methyl-o-toluidine N-METHYL-O-TOLUIDINE o-Toluidine, N-methyl- 2-(METHYLAMINO)TOLUENE N,2-Dimethylbenzenamine n,2-dimethyl-benzenamin N-Methyl-o-methylaniline 2-METHYL-N-METHYLANILINE Benzenamine, N,2-dimethyl- o-Toluidine, N-methyl- (8CI) |
CAS | 611-21-2 |
EINECS | 210-260-9 |
InChI | InChI=1/C8H11N/c1-7-5-3-4-6-8(7)9-2/h3-6,9H,1-2H3 |
Molecular Formula | C8H11N |
Molar Mass | 121.18 |
Density | 0.97 |
Melting Point | -10.08°C (estimate) |
Boling Point | 207 °C |
Flash Point | 79.4 °C |
Water Solubility | Practically insoluble in water |
Vapor Presure | 0.225mmHg at 25°C |
Appearance | clear liquid |
Color | White to Yellow to Green |
pKa | 4.72±0.10(Predicted) |
Storage Condition | Keep in dark place,Inert atmosphere,Room temperature |
Refractive Index | 1.562-1.565 |
MDL | MFCD00025627 |
Physical and Chemical Properties | Light yellow oily liquid. Melting Point: 119.5 °c, Boiling Point: 209-210 °c. |
Use | For Organic synthesis |
Hazard Symbols | T - Toxic |
Risk Codes | R52/53 - Harmful to aquatic organisms, may cause long-term adverse effects in the aquatic environment. R33 - Danger of cumulative effects R23/24/25 - Toxic by inhalation, in contact with skin and if swallowed. |
Safety Description | S61 - Avoid release to the environment. Refer to special instructions / safety data sheets. S45 - In case of accident or if you feel unwell, seek medical advice immediately (show the label whenever possible.) S36/37 - Wear suitable protective clothing and gloves. S28A - S28 - After contact with skin, wash immediately with plenty of soap-suds. |
UN IDs | 1711 |
WGK Germany | 3 |
Hazard Class | 6.1(a) |
Packing Group | II |
